One of the guys I hunt with told me a while back I'm a little hard on my 11yr old while hunting, I went on to tell him the two story's I read about last year where guns had "gone off " and someone was hurt/killed. I expressed I would rather be the "ass" than the grieving father for him or another. So he will hear ," is the safety on, make sure you point that gun away from others, watch how you swing, tell me before you shoot, unload before you move". These are just the top of the list but he will be a better hunter for it, My friends that have had that drilled into them have a little different manner in the field than others, those are the one's my son is allowed to hunt with. Stuff can happen, what we do is dangerous from early morning boat rides to loaded guns, Be Safe Guys. |
